Output 27649a175e84f1c3b7ea24cce479811d354609bf0999a6d900f58305464e4bc1:57

value
426628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ebd2650122579ac8ed80e27820320311301d289e OP_EQUAL
address
3PBvm6NW4H2G3E8kVEN2NWbe31y38GH3yc
transaction
27649a175e84f1c3b7ea24cce479811d354609bf0999a6d900f58305464e4bc1
spent
true